![]() |
![]() |
![]() ![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 200 Pomógł: 16 Dołączył: 11.01.2009 Skąd: wrocław Ostrzeżenie: (0%) ![]() ![]() |
witam, mam problem, z którym walczę już jakiś czas.
mianowicie mam widok, który zwraca mi pola formularza wraz z ich opisem (docelowo będą jeszcze dwa linki edycja i kasuj). struktura divów jaką nadałem wygląda tak: czyli mamy cztery wiersze (pola_formularza), które dzielą się na dwie kolumny (lewa i prawa). oto css:
w tym momencie divy lewa i prawa nie reagują w ogóle na zmiany szerokości (mają tylko szerokość taką jak wprowadzona treść), tak samo nie reagują na zmiany w wysokości. Proszę o pomoc w jaki sposób mogę ładnie rozłożyć te divy po lewej i prawej stronie. linki, które docelowo się pojawią będą w tej samej lini co divy lewa i prawa, dokładnie po prawej stronie prawego diva, w odp proszę o uwzględnienie tego elementu. |
|
|
![]() |
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 1 333 Pomógł: 137 Dołączył: 25.03.2008 Skąd: jesteś?? Ostrzeżenie: (0%) ![]() ![]() |
Grrr, a dlaczego nie dasz gdzieś tego na serwerze?
-------------------- Mój blog - o wszystkim i niczym ale zazwyczaj związane z informatyką! ;-)
Githube Usługi spawalnicze i monterskie | Park linowy Lublin i Okunince |
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 278 Pomógł: 35 Dołączył: 25.06.2010 Ostrzeżenie: (0%) ![]() ![]() |
Dla elementów będących inline nie można ustawiać szerokości. Zadziała to tylko w niektórych przeglądarkach.
Edit: Co do rozmieszczania divów to : display:block; a do tego float: na przykład left. Wtedy możesz dowolnie manipulować szerokością i wysokością. Ten post edytował gargamel 10.06.2011, 20:36:26 |
|
|
![]()
Post
#4
|
|
Grupa: Zarejestrowani Postów: 200 Pomógł: 16 Dołączył: 11.01.2009 Skąd: wrocław Ostrzeżenie: (0%) ![]() ![]() |
jak dam float to lewa i prawa w stosunku do siebie są ok, jednak "uciekają" z pola_formularza.
pola_formularza zostają stałe np. przy textarea wysokość jego nie dostosowuje się do zawartości. Jakieś pomysły jak to w inny sposób ładnie ułożyc? |
|
|
![]()
Post
#5
|
|
![]() Grupa: Zarejestrowani Postów: 278 Pomógł: 35 Dołączył: 25.06.2010 Ostrzeżenie: (0%) ![]() ![]() |
Mała podpowiedź
Ten post edytował gargamel 10.06.2011, 20:58:01 |
|
|
![]()
Post
#6
|
|
Grupa: Zarejestrowani Postów: 890 Pomógł: 65 Dołączył: 13.11.2005 Skąd: Olsztyn Ostrzeżenie: (0%) ![]() ![]() |
Mały hint: jeśli elementy blokowe mają być obok siebie, display:inline-block. Działa we wszystkich istotnych przeglądarkach, a IE6 nie bierze sie juz pod uwagę.
Z taką właściwością, rozmieszczane są w jednej linii jak elementy "inline" jednocześnie zachowując możliwość nadawania rozmiarów i inne właściwości elementów blokowych. |
|
|
![]() ![]() |
![]() |
Aktualny czas: 20.08.2025 - 07:30 |